121 'That,' he replied, 'is Provenzan Salvani,
122 and he is here because in his presumption
123 he sought to have all Siena in his grasp.
124 'Thus burdened he has gone, and goes on without rest,
125 ever since he died. Such coin he pays,
126 who is too bold on earth, in recompense.'
